Intimate technologies is a theme that tries to deal with intimate, personal and private levels of technology.
"dig_in_time" is an agitation to deepen / to dig in to time and  presence either associated with technology or personal dimensions including digital meanings. In_time is also understood in the meanings of intime (Fr), intimate(Eng).

Festival is built up in modules and divided between 3 curators, each of them dealing with certain level, theme and medium environment.

The main purpose of the festival is to support the generation who knowingly and creatively use mediums of new media. As well as to build onward international network of art and introduce Estonia as part of the environment for discussion.

We live in postglobal and posthierarchical world. As to no importance is paid where you act, but what do you act with. This quotes the being-centered-position. The same goes to the quality of works. Beyond doubt is media art in terms of weight much more lightweighted and in terms of accomplishment much more cheaper international form of art. But the most penetrating in terms of distribution and broadcasting.
